Try using coolness and heat to relieve back pain. Ice not only reduces inflammation, but also relieves pain. Heat works to relax your muscles and increase blood flow to promote healing. Some of the various methods you can try include a heating pad, warm bath or an electric blanket; be cautious and do not fall asleep when trying any of these. Seeing your doctor for pain can help you, but you should know the right questions to ask. You should find out the cause of your pain, how you can prevent it from worsening, how it can be treated and if there are any risks or side effects to those treatments.

Water therapy might be efficient in healing your back pains. The water will take the pressure off your spine and back. Water will help increase your array of motions as well. Most community recreation centers have water therapy.

Get a nice, long, tissue-penetrating massage! Many back pain sufferers experience a great deal of relief from touch therapy. Tight muscles can be loosened with a massage, and a massage makes people feel relaxed overall, which soothes pain. Get a massage every week to help control your pain.

Apply heat to your back when it is hurting. Heat also increases blood circulation to the area for added pain relief. To avoid a fire hazard and burns, be careful to use your heating pad on the lowest setting necessary and never fall asleep while it is on.

Sleeping on your stomach with a large belly (especially with a baby in it) is not a good option, and sleeping on your back puts too much strain on it. To distribute your weight more evenly and to sleep more comfortably, position yourself on your side.

The right shoes can minimize your back pain. Ill-fitting shoes that make walking difficult can throw your body out of alignment, resulting in bad posture and discomfort. If you can’t give up high heels, limit how long you wear them and use insoles to add comfort.
